Diabetes can inhibit blood flow to penis to cause loss of morning wood. One of the most important factors is hormonal imbalance, notably low testosterone levels due to aging, which can affect morning wood. Hypertension, Diabetes, and Atherosclerosis can all hinder the blood flow to the penis, making morning erections less frequent.

Infertility. It is well known that exogenous testosterone can - and often will - cause infertility. Unfortunately, some doctors prescribe testosterone to treat infertility, and inadvertently make the problem worse. Natural testosterone and sperm production is fueled by two hormones created in the pituitary gland of the brain: luteinizing hormone (LH) and follicle-stimulating hormone (FSH).
